The rapper Offset is stable after he was shot in Florida, a representative for the artist said Monday.

Offset, whose real name is Kiari Kendrell Cephus, is being closely monitored, the spokesperson said.

TMZ first reported the shooting. According to the site, he was shot near a casino in Hollywood, Florida.

In a statement that didn’t name the rapper, the Seminole Police Department said an “incident” happened in the valet area outside the Seminole Hard Rock Hollywood. One person was taken to Memorial Regional Hospital in Hollywood with non-life-threatening injuries, the department said.

The situation was quickly contained, and two people were detained by police, the department added.

Offset, who is from the Atlanta area and has three children with Cardi B, gained fame as a member of the trio Migos.
